Facilities at Metheringham Station

While browsing through the ticket options for your upcoming journey, keep in mind that Metheringham station is practical yet minimalist. There is no traditional ticket office, but fret not—you can obtain your tickets from the user-friendly machines on-site. However, it's important to note that tickets bought online cannot be collected here, and accessible ticket machines aren't available at the station. For those relying on smartcards, validators are provided to ensure a smooth experience.

When it comes to amenities, the station keeps things simple. There are no refreshment facilities, ATMs, or waiting rooms available. Additionally, you won't find public Wi-Fi or payphones within the station premises. Nevertheless, step-free access is offered for platform 1, while access to platform 2 requires navigation through a barrow crossing with an uneven surface.

Facilities and Amenities at Redruth Station

A trip to Redruth Station ensures you have all the essential facilities at your disposal. The ticket office is open throughout the week, from Monday to Friday, 7:30 AM to 7:00 PM, and somewhat reduced hours on Sundays. Convenient ticket machines are also available, ensuring you can collect tickets bought online quickly. For those with accessibility needs, there are induction loops and accessible ticket machines to aid in your journey.

While waiting for your train, make use of the platform seating areas and enjoy the ambient announcements keeping you informed on departures. While the station lacks luggage storage and smartcard validators, the presence of CCTV cameras offers a layer of security. Travelers can rest in dedicated waiting rooms during opening hours, but remember that facilities like toilets and baby changing areas might be limited on certain days.

Accessibility and Support

Redruth Station is partially step-free, providing a Category B2 degree of access, accommodating those with mobility issues to both platforms via local roads. Assistance is available from station staff, with customer information accessible through help points and trained personnel. For a more supported journey, consider utilizing the Passenger Assist services by requesting an assistance booking in advance.
